About 'Fresno, CA, USA'
| Fresno is a city in central California, United States, the county seat of Fresno County. Metropolitan Fresno has a population of 1,107,416. As of the 2010 census, the city's population was 510,365, making it the fifth largest city in California, the largest inland city in California, and the 34th largest in the nation. Fresno is located in the center of the San Joaquin Valley of Central California, approximately 200 miles north of Los Angeles, and 170 miles south of the state capital, Sacramento. The name Fresno is the Spanish language word for the ash tree, and an ash leaf is featured on the city's flag.. | |
